William Douglas, Lindsay Katona and Sean Lena receive Arnold P. Gold Foundation Student Summer Fellowship Award to conduct research on first-aid in Sudan

William Douglas, MSI I, Lindsay Katona, MS I, and Sean Lena, MS I, have been awarded the Arnold P. Gold Foundation Student Summer Fellowship Award in the amount of $9,000 for their project, 鈥淭he Delivery and Evaluation of a First Aid Training Program in the River Kit Region of South Sudan.鈥

Douglas, Katona, and Lena will travel to Sudan this summer to conduct a pre/post research project to determine knowledge, skills and attitudes regarding first-aid training for the South Sudan village community members that participate in the training.  The grant will be administered by 51爆料COM鈥檚  Department of Geriatric Medicine.
